After this change, the CLI becomes the only entity actually performing I/O with the devices, and the GUI is just a wrapper around it. When you click "Flash", the GUI spawns the CLI with all the appropriate options, including `--ipc`, which uses an IPC communication channel to report status back to the parent process.
